Water color Series 2011- 2014
In these hard and confusing times, where as an adult I must understand that everything that I do affects the universe, I see people taking sides and deciding who they fit with best. In this water color series I take my personal stories to capture the collaboration in the city of San Francisco where political, social, educational and artistic systems are always changing.
What does it mean when people post sings like "HIPSTER REPENT" in the mission? I see it as a revolution in admitting the mistakes of the past, stolen dreams, stolen gold, stolen Identity and stolen land.

Although this series is still incomplete the following pieces will show the cruelty of animals for pure human entertainment and images of protesters. San Francisco is known for all its tourist attractions, I call them tourist traps, because when you step outside those comfort zones is when you begin to see the real Bay Area (and its hard to get around the tourists). The bicycle images where taken during a Bike Party's or Critical Mass. I truly believe Love and bikes can change our perspectives minds and eventually the world. Bikes not BOMBS!
